Cabernet Sauvignon

The 2010 Carte Blanche Napa Valley Cabernet Sauvignon reflects vineyard selections from both Oakville’s valley floor and Calistoga’s rocky hillside. 90% Cabernet Sauvignon, the wine reveals the delicate balance of ripe dark fruits, plush velvety tannins from Beckstoffer’s Missouri Hopper Vineyard, and savory notes, structure and minerality from the McBride Vineyard. McBride’s 10% Petite Verdot provides a brooding base note, depth and nuance. With each harvest, we will blend the finest fruit from each block

utilizing our Bordeaux varietals to complete our signature Cabernet Sauvignon. The nose reveals ripe, dark fruits of blackberry and cassis with background hints of black cherry, mocha and molasses. On the palate, the texture is silky and the attack reveals the deep core of the wine. Velvety tannins showcase black currant, cassis, dried herbs and graphite with high notes of black cherry. Bittersweet chocolate, asphalt and tobacco linger on the finish. Ample structure of fine grain tannins will allow for cellar aging.
400 cases produced | WA94
